Study of UV Curing Kinetics for Coating containing Siloxane modified Polyurethane-Acrylate

摘要

The UV curing kinetics of coating containing siloxane modified polyurethane-acrylate were studied using photo-DSC (DPC). The effects of some factors such as incident light intensity, initiator concentration, reaction temperature on the curing kinetics have been analysized from DPC data. The curing kinetic parameters (k_p and k_t) for prepolymers have also been determined by combining steady state and non-steady state kinetics.
